 Work at home tired of big office  I do not think that working from home you will be tired and exhausting less than when traveling to work in the office and back. The researchers found that domestic work, in fact, may cause even greater depletion.

According to the American scientist Timothy Golden, domestic workers is much more difficult to find a balance between the requirements of office and family life than those who work in the office. Meanwhile, most people are convinced that if allowed work at home , Building up their own work schedule, they will be able to pay more attention to family.

With the widespread adoption of the Internet and other high-tech advances obligatory presence of workers in the office has become archaic. For many companies, much less organize the jobs are not in office buildings, for which it is necessary to lay out a lot of money, and right at home among the workers themselves. Almost any modern home is now connected to the phone and the World Wide Web, and the workshops it is possible to carry out with the help of teleconferencing. So that remote work   It is becoming increasingly popular.

Worked at the Institute Rensselaer Polytechnic Institute Dr. Golden for a while watching the 316 remote employees, cooperating with a major computer company. Scientist regularly interviewed them to find out, whether to enter into conflict with their family responsibilities with work, how much family stress to interfere with their work. Golden also wondered how long a result, these workers have spent on his family, and how to work immediately.

The results showed that work at home   People at the end of the day feel much more tired and exhausted than those who had to go to the office. True, remote work   absolutely not suitable only for those who initially experienced family conflict and career interests. Those who have this conflict was not removed a lot of benefits from the opportunity to work at home.
